Jacob Taylor
Ballet, Ballet Partnering, Contemporary
Jacob Taylor received his early training at Boulder Ballet School and attended summer programs at American Ballet Theatre, The School of American Ballet, Kansas City Ballet, Kaatsbaan, and Perry-Mansfield. He is a graduate of Indiana University’s Jacobs School of Music with a degree in Ballet Performance, where he was coached by Violette Verdy and Michael Vernon. During his time at IU, he performed works by George Balanchine, Martha Graham, Agnes de Mille, Dwight Rhoden, Paul Taylor, Twyla Tharp, and Antony Tudor.
Jacob’s professional career includes performances with Boulder Ballet, FJK Dance, Indianapolis Ballet, and New Jersey Ballet. As an educator, he has taught at Peridance Capezio Center, Brooklyn Ballet, Colorado Ballet Academy, and 92NY.
A talented choreographer, Jacob has been commissioned to create new works for Boulder Ballet, Colorado Ballet Academy, New England Ballet Theatre, IU Opera Theatre, SoCal Choreography Festival, and Philadelphia Ballet.
